The Fuel Systems Project Success Manager is responsible for leading projects that support the Fuel Systems multi-generational product, manufacturing, and sourcing strategies. This role drives continuous improvement, core manufacturing investments, and leverages both Caterpillar and supply-base partners for non-core processes and supply assurance. Successful execution relies on strong collaboration, critical and analytical thinking, and deep expertise in manufacturing and assembly processes.
The manager will oversee the execution of the manufacturing and sourcing strategy, define project scope, and ensure alignment with broader business initiatives. They will develop strategic partnerships across direct and indirect supply bases and coordinate support activities with product engineering, operations, suppliers, and enterprise partners. Leading liaison activities with cross-enterprise teams is also a key responsibility.
The role requires extensive knowledge of budgeting, conflict management, decision-making, influencing, and alignment across teams. Candidates must excel in cross-team integration, goal setting, and systematic planning and organizing to achieve business results.
A Bachelor of Science in Engineering is required. Preferred candidates have demonstrated leadership in manufacturing or product development, strong internal and external partnership building, and experience applying Lean principles such as material flow, waste elimination, and labor utilization. Working knowledge of heat treat, precision machining, grinding, assembly, and test processes is also valued.
The position is based in Pontiac, IL, requires on-site work five days a week, and involves less than 15% travel. Domestic relocation assistance is available, but visa sponsorship is not offered.
